Bi-containing ''2201'' and ''2212'' high temperature superconductor (H
TSC) coatings have been obtained on silver substrates and wires using
solution techniques. At different thermal conditions at least two stru
cture modifications of the ''2201'' precursor phase are formed. These
modifications have different morphology, chemical composition and crys
tal structure. Features of the transition between the phases mentioned
are discussed. Needle-like grains of the 2201 high temperature phase
are shown to be textured along the wire axis. HTSC coatings of 2212 co
mposition replicate the texture of the precursor phase 2201.
